Make Your Own Vitamin C Serum With Hyaluronic Acid

Vitamin C Serum

Vitamin C is a powerful antioxidant that helps to protect the skin from damaging free radicals. It also plays a vital role in the production of collagen, which keeps the skin looking youthful and firm. Hyaluronic acid, on the other hand, is a humectant that helps to lock in moisture and keep the skin hydrated. When combined, these two ingredients create a powerful serum that can help to brighten, firm, and hydrate the skin.

Ingredients

Vitamin C And Hyaluronic Acid

To make your own vitamin C serum with hyaluronic acid, you will need:

  • 1 tablespoon of vitamin C powder
  • 1 teaspoon of hyaluronic acid powder
  • 1 teaspoon of glycerin
  • 3 tablespoons of distilled water
  • 1 dark glass bottle with dropper

Instructions

Follow these simple steps to create your own vitamin C serum with hyaluronic acid:

  1. Mix the vitamin C powder and distilled water in a small bowl until the powder has dissolved completely.
  2. Add the hyaluronic acid powder and glycerin to the bowl and mix well.
  3. Transfer the mixture to a dark glass bottle with a dropper.
  4. Shake the bottle well before each use.

How To Use

Vitamin C Serum Application

To use your vitamin C serum with hyaluronic acid, follow these steps:

  1. Wash your face with a gentle cleanser and pat dry.
  2. Apply a small amount of the serum to your face and neck, avoiding the eye area.
  3. Gently massage the serum into your skin using upward circular motions.
  4. Allow the serum to absorb completely before applying your moisturizer or sunscreen.
  5. Use the serum once or twice a day for best results.

Precautions

Precautions Of Vitamin C Serum

Before using a vitamin C serum with hyaluronic acid, it is important to keep the following precautions in mind:

  • Do a patch test before using the serum to check for any allergic reactions.
  • Avoid using the serum if you have sensitive skin.
  • Store the serum in a cool, dark place to prevent oxidation.
  • Do not use the serum if it has turned yellow or brown, as this indicates that it has oxidized and is no longer effective.
